安装完成达梦8数据库软件时,如果已选择安装服务器组件,并且确定安装初始化数据库,安装程序将调用数据库配置工具(database configuration assistant,简称为 DBCA)来实现数据库初始化。
图形化初始化数据库实例
1.进入数据库软件安装目录下的tool目录
cd /dm8/dbms/tool
可以看到有dbca文件

2. 执行此文件调出DM数据库配置助手
export DISPLAY=192.168.1.231:0.0
xhost +
./dbca.sh

3.选择创建数据库实例,点击【开始】

4.选择【一般用途】,默认勾选自动调整数据库性能参数【高性能】,点击【下一步】

5.选择数据库实例安装目录,然后点击【下一步】
6.数据库库名、实例名、端口号设置完毕后,点击【下一步】

7.查看或修改控制文件路径、数据文件路径、日志文件路径、初始化日志操作后点击【下一步】




8.配置初始化参数,例如簇(对标Oracle的区extend,连续的块),页大小(对标Oracle的块默认8K),日志文件大小默认256MB,时区设置、字符串大小写敏感等,设置后继续点击【下一步】

9.口令管理,默认用户密码与用户名一致

10.创建示例库,默认不勾选,测试环境可以选上,点击【下一步】

11.创建数据库概要,没有问题点击【完成】

12.安装过程弹窗提示框,按照要求使用root用户执行提示的三条命令

13.单独开一个会话窗口使用root执行

14.返回DM数据库配置助手界面点击【确定】

15.弹窗确定是否关闭对话框选择【是】,会继续谈提示,点击【确定】

16.按照提示操作,切换刚才root窗口执行提示命令

17.执行重启数据库服务命令,返回刚才窗口点击【 确定】

18.弹窗是否关闭对话框,选择【是】
19.此时弹窗提示选择完成即可,验证数据库登录。

图形化卸载实例
(删除前需要停止数据库实例)

1.启动dbca.sh脚本,调起达梦数据库配置助手

2.选择删除数据库实例点击【开始】

3.选择要删除的数据库 DMSERVER,点击【下一步】

4.展示删除数据库摘要,确认没有问题后点击【完成】

5.弹窗再次确认,确认无误后点击【确认】,删除作业一定要慎重!!!

6.删除后弹窗提示root用户执行2条命令

7.使用另一个窗口root执行命令后弹窗点击【确定】

8.是否关闭对话框,选择【是】

9.弹窗界面提示删除数据库完成,最后点击【完成】

命令行初始化实例
查看dminit的使用方式如下:dminit help


1.执行dminit命令完成数据库创建
dminit INI_FILE=/dm8/data/DAMENG/dm.ini PATH=/dm8/data extent_size=16 page_size=32 LOG_SIZE=2048 case_sensitive=y

2.注册数据库服务
使用方法:
操作之前,需要使用 root 系统用户登录或切换至 root 系统用户。
注册脚本在安装软件目录$DM_HOME/scripts/root下
cd /dm8/dbms/script/root
2.1通过指定服务类型注册服务
./dm_service_installer.sh -t dmserver -dm_ini /dm8/data/DAMENG/dm.ini -p DMSERVER

# systemctl list-unit-files | grep DmServiceDMSERVER
DmServiceDMSERVER.service enabled
2.2启动数据库
systemctl start DmServiceDMSERVER
2.3登录数据库验证
disql SYSDBA/SYSDBA
SQL> select * from v$instance;

命令行删除数据库实例(删除前先停止数据库实例)
服务卸载脚本文件为
dm_service_uninstaller.sh
。
进入/dm8/dbms/script/root目录下执行
./dm_service_uninstaller.sh -n DmServiceDMSERVER

至此达梦8 linux平台图形化、命令行初始化数据库实例、卸载数据库实例分享完毕。
在线服务平台地址: eco.dameng.com